From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913) [web1913]:
Collectively \Col*lect"ive*ly\, adv
In a mass, or body; in a collected state; in the aggregate;
unitedly.
From WordNet r 1.6 [wn]:
collectively
adv : in conjunction with combined; "Our salaries put together
couldn't pay for the damage"; "we couldn`t pay for the
damages with all out salaries put together" [syn: {jointly},
{conjointly}, {together}, {put together}]
